Communities at the core and forefront of the HIV response
 
AIDS Action Europe proudly announces its support to HIV2020: Community Reclaiming the Global Response conference, taking place in Mexico City on July 5-7, 2020. 

AIDS Action Europe salutes the communities that have been at the core and the forefront of the HIV response since the very beginning. Without the tireless efforts of communities of people living with HIV/AIDS, gay men and other MSM, sex workers, drug users, migrants and other mobile populations, women and young people affected by HIV, the global HIV-response would not be remotely there where it is now. HIV 2020 will be a community-led, -driven, and –organized event focusing on communities roles and needs in the HIV response. The conference will address themes and topics including community-led responses in HIV – the lack of funding and shrinking space for civil society; major barriers to service delivery and accessing comprehensive prevention, treatment and care services, including SRHR services; the criminalization of and discrimination against people living with HIV and other key populations.

UNAIDS 45. PCB: High Time to Listen to the Voices of the Communities
 
Ferenc Bagyinszky, the Project Manager of AIDS Action Europe, participated as NGO Representative at the 45th meeting of the #UNAIDS Programme Coordinating Board #PCB45, which took place on December 10-12 in Geneva.

We would like to call your attention to his intervention made under to the agenda point: Report by the NGO Representative "If it is to be truly universal. Why universal health coverage will not succeed without people living with HIV and other key populations, women, and young people".

Policymakers called to prioritise quality of life of PLHIV on political agenda
 
HIV Outcomes launched a Call to Action urging European policymakers to ensure that long-term health outcomes and the quality of life of people with HIV are high on the political agenda. 

‘Europe must ensure that people living with HIV have good health-related quality of life and that stigma and discrimination are eliminated. As policymakers, we are committed to deliver for citizens by supporting policy change to secure the long-term health and wellbeing of people living with HIV. The Call to Action and insights from Lancet HIV as well as HIV Outcomes’ in-country activities offer concrete actions to make this happen,’ the MEPs said in a joint statement.

Overcoming obstacles to access to PrEP in Europe
 
More than 200 activists, PrEP users, civil society, academia and doctors have gathered from all over Europe and Central Asia to discuss the current state, challenges and opportunities of PrEP use, at the 2nd European PrEP Summit, which took place in Warsaw, Poland from October 10-12.

PrEP is mostly accepted and supported at the peer and community level by gay men and other MSM, while in other communities, such as among women, there is a lot of stigma and shame surrounding PrEP use.

HIV testing, Monitoring implementation of the Dublin Declaration on partnership to fight HIV/AIDS in Europe and Central Asia: 2018 progress report
 
This ECDC report presents the situation of HIV testing in Europe and Central Asia. It summarises data on implementation of national guidelines that shape HIV testing policies, the provision and uptake of HIV testing services in general and among key populations, and efforts being made to widen engagement with HIV testing and reduce late diagnosis.
2019 EU Drug Markets Report from the EMCDDA and Europol
 
This report provides a strategic and action-oriented analysis of the information available on Europe’s drug market. It uses a broad definition of the illicit drug market, encompassing the illicit production, trafficking, wholesale distribution and sale of controlled substances to the end user. The drug market has wide-ranging impacts on both security and public health, and therefore such a holistic and systemic perspective is important for the effective delivery and monitoring of drug control policy and supply reduction activities.

The AIDS Action Europe Clearinghouse is an online platform where NGOs, policy makers, networks and other stakeholders in Europe and Central Asia can share key documents and good practice materials. Check out more materials at hivaidsclearinghouse.eu
The European AIDS Action Network was established in 2004, has continued to develop and has become one of the largest networks working in the field of HIV infection in the region. The network goes far beyond the borders of the European Union and covers all 53 countries in Europe and Central Asia.
